Abstract
The utility model discloses a kind of construction tile charging equipments, including pedestal, the upper surface of the pedestal is fixedly connected there are two symmetrical vertical plate, two vertical plates one side close to each other offers the first groove, the inside of first groove is equipped with slide bar, and the both ends of slide bar are fixedly connected with the inner top of the first groove and inner bottom wall respectively, the outer surface of the slide bar is arranged with slip ring, and the inner wall of slip ring is in contact with the outer surface of slide bar.The construction tile charging equipment, device can arbitrarily be moved, it can facilitate in ceramic tile placement plate and transport ceramic tile to eminence, play the role of damping when ceramic tile can be placed in placement plate, it can play the role of damping and buffering when slip ring moves up, can assist in lifter plate to move up and down, can when lifter plate it is more steady when moving up and down, lifter plate can be moved down on transverse slat, two top plates can be linked together, keep device more steady.

Working principle: clockwise and anticlockwise motor 5 is connected with municipal power supply, drives threaded rod 16 to exist by clockwise and anticlockwise motor 5
Screw thread activity is occurred for threaded rod 16 and screwed pipe 20 by rotation in first bearing 4 and second bearing 18, first by lifter plate 14 to
It is moved on transverse slat 3, ceramic tile is placed in placement plate 15, so that the first spring 19 is in compressive state and play the role of damping,
Lifter plate 14 is moved up again and slip ring 10 is driven to move on slide bar 11, is in contact with second spring 12, makes second spring
12 are in squeezed state, play the role of buffering, complete the feeding work of ceramic tile.
